Output 53d454207996a309d6d39f5689def22b6ce8550f01a6ae23ea7da6a16a20ac57:12

value
1591601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57bacd391de6ce5a1a70e086e9fe65b087e08ce0 OP_EQUALVERIFY OP_CHECKSIG
address
18zsZtwsjGB4uF3EHqFfxxaXfUiygGN4YK
transaction
53d454207996a309d6d39f5689def22b6ce8550f01a6ae23ea7da6a16a20ac57
spent
true